Join the AWS Perimeter Protection team as an Applied Scientist, where you will design and build AI/ML models that protect AWS customers from cyber threats at massive scale.
You will work on challenging problems in threat detection, bot management, DDoS protection, and web application security β developing and deploying machine learning solutions that leverage techniques including large language models, generative AI, and agentic AI systems. Operating across all AWS regions and processing trillions of requests per week, you will collaborate with experienced scientists and engineers to deliver production-grade, intelligent security systems that provide robust, adaptive, and
forward-looking protection for AWS customers worldwide.
